Argentina likely to rest Messi against Jordan

Argentina head into their final Group J match against Jordan on June 27 with one eye already on the knockout phase, while their rivals will be eager to sign off from their first World Cup campaign on a positive note in what is effectively a dead rubber.

The South Americans have secured top spot in the group and a place in the round of 32 after beating Algeria 3-0 and Austria 2-0, with Lionel Messi scoring all five of their goals.
Before facing the Group H runners-up in Miami on July 3, Argentina coach Lionel Scaloni is expected to rotate his squad against Jordan.
Messi himself could be rested, with Nico Paz in line to step in for the talisman, who turned 39 on June 24 and had recently recovered from a muscle strain.
“The idea is to give most players a chance to play. I think they deserve it and, whenever the match allows it, we will do so,” Scaloni said.
Players returning from recent injuries — including striker Julian Alvarez, left-back Nicolas Tagliafico and midfielder Leandro Paredes — may get more minutes.
